Software Engineer

Software Engineer
Company:

Ptc


Details of the offer

Our world is transforming, and PTC is leading the way.?Our software brings the physical and digital worlds together, enabling companies to improve operations, create better products, and empower people in all aspects of their business. Our people make all the difference in our success. Today, we are a global team of nearly 7,000 and our main objective is to create opportunities for our team members to explore, learn, and grow – all while seeing their ideas come to life and celebrating the differences that make us who we are and the work we do possible. SummaryOnshape ( www.onshape.com ), a PTC SaaS business, developed an engineering development platform that unites Computer Aided Design (CAD) with powerful data management and collaboration tools on the cloud . We have a team of 100 plus very talented and passionate engineers working on the Onshape service. Join us to help engineering companies to transition to SaaS and build products we all love and use everyday.DescriptionThe Onshape Web UI team is looking for a highly motivated and skillful software engineer to work with Typescript/JavaScript, CSS/Less and related tooling, frameworks, and libraries. Attention to detail and dedication to deliver a high-quality, stable delivery is essential. To be successful you are self-motivated; driven to achieve and exceed commitments. You also need to exude strong collaboration skills and possess a strong passion to work in a growing, energizing environment of innovation. If you want to be part of this amazing team, this position is for you.ResponsibilitiesBuild robust, secure, scalable and highly interactive web applications using the latest web technologiesWork in a team or drive projects independently from inception to production deployment with a strong focus on performance and robustnessIterate on solutions and use data to tune web experienceFollow best practices including writing unit tests, perform code reviews etc.Ability to learn and apply new technologies quicklyWork effectively with cross-functional teams to develop featuresDemonstrate ability to deliver results on time with high qualityBeing a mentor/coach to junior engineers and members of other teams in the organization.Requirements3+ years professional experience building responsive, user friendly web applicationsExperience building large-scale web applications and Single Page Application architectureA strong understanding of UX/UI concepts and interface usability with a demonstrated record of good design flow in interactive applicationsSignificant experience working with framework like Angular, VueJS, or equivalentExperience with CSS3 and Less/Sass (ability to write mixins, partials, functions, etc) and usage in large scale applicationsStrong computer science fundamentals in design, data structures, and problem solvingComfortable with package managers/build systems such as WebpackStrong advocate for automation testing, experience with frameworks like protractor or equivalentExtensive experience debugging cross-browser/cross-platform compatibility issues.Strong experience using best practices when working with REST APIsBuilding reusable components and front-end libraries for future useGood communication and personal skills: ability to interact and work well with members of other functional groups in a project team and a strong sense of project ownershipEducation & ExperienceBS/MS in computer science or equivalentAt PTC, we believe in the power of diverse ideas and perspectives. As a global company that values and respects all identities, cultures, and perspectives, we strive to create an inclusive PTC for ALL through an environment where everyone feels like they belong and are empowered to bring their true, authentic selves to work. Proud to be an Equal Opportunity and Affirmative Action Employer, we welcome applicants from all backgrounds and hire without regard to race, national origin, religion, age, color, ethnicity, ancestry, marital status, sex (including pregnancy), sexual orientation, gender identity, gender expression, genetic identity, disability, veteran status, or any other characteristic protected by local, state, or federal laws, rules, or regulations.Life at PTC is about more than working with today's most cutting-edge technologies to transform the physical world. It's about showing up as you are and working alongside some of today's most talented industry leaders to transform the world around you. If you share our passion for problem-solving through innovation, you'll likely become just as passionate about the PTC experience as we are. Are you ready to explore your next career move with us?


Source: Eightfold_Ai

Requirements

Software Engineer
Company:

Ptc


Senior Noc Engineer

Company Description Headquartered in Los Angeles, AireSpring is an award-winning provider of Cloud Communications and Managed Connectivity Solutions. AireSpr...


From Airespring - Massachusetts

Published a month ago

Analyst Technology

About Us Wellington Management offers comprehensive investment management capabilities that span nearly all segments of the global capital markets. Our inv...


From Wellington Management - Massachusetts

Published a month ago

Qa Technician

Description: Conduct general food micro testing including generic pathogenic micro under guidance of the Quality Assurance Supervisor or as outlined in the p...


From Actalent - Massachusetts

Published a month ago

Senior Associate- Adobe Analytics Implementation Engineer

Publicis Sapient is a digital transformation partner helping established organizations get to their future, digitally-enabled state, both in the way they wor...


From Publicis Sapient - Massachusetts

Published a month ago

Built at: 2024-05-07T15:09:10.431Z